Does Kentucky have a nickname?

The Bluegrass State. The name "Bluegrass" comes from the color of the seed heads of Poa grass, which grows in the region.


Is Kentucky bluegrass a bunchgrass?

I believe Kentucky bluegrass in not a bunchgrass. However, a bunchgrass that is very similar to Kentucky bluegrass is Sandberg bluegrass (Poa secunda).
